Tobacco-based snus of the Swedish brand General, marketed by Swedish Match. Snus (/ snuːs /, SNOOSS; Swedish: [ˈsnʉːs] ⓘ) is a Swedish tobacco product (in Scandinavia). It is consumed by placing a pouch of powdered tobacco leaves under the lip for nicotine to be absorbed through the oral mucosa. [1] .

2023年7月14日 · Snus is a smokeless tobacco product seen by some to be a "better" alternative to cigarette smoking. The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) issued a 2019 press release stating that using snus instead of cigarettes "puts you at a lower risk of heart disease, chronic bronchitis, lung cancer, stroke, and emphysema."

Snus is a tablet or tea bag the size of a chewing gum that is filled with tobacco and that you place under the upper lip. By placing it between your gums and upper lip, the nicotine is absorbed through the blood vessels in the upper lip, after which it ends up in the blood.

2024年2月6日 · Snus is a traditional Scandinavian smokeless tobacco product, used particularly in Sweden, where it is widely used by men. Snus has been regulated as a food product under the Swedish Food Act since the 1970s. 1 It is banned in other EU countries but is available in the US. 2. Image 1: General snus (Source: Swedish Match)
